"Creating More Space in Your Life"
The accumulation of our experiences, feelings and biases create a clutter and weight that we either need to release or carry around through our lives. If we do not clear our space we find ourselves reactive and unable to be alert enough to recognize and act upon opportunity when it is present. Within the scope of this 3 hour workshop, we will use breath, asana (posture), meditation, mantras - guided meditation and sound to create a more effective and still space by releasing tension, stored emotions and haunting memories. More space allows for greater clarity and less resistance to conscious creative energy. That expanded domain also reduces the feelings of isolation so that the finite can become tuned to the Infinite. There will also be time to ask questions and to share your experiences over a cup of Yogi tea.
This workshop will allow you to access the sensitivity of your own subtle energy and discover new aspects of yourself. While Kundalini Yoga is a dynamic and comprehensive practice, people of all ages, sizes and abilities have great experiences participating in this type of yoga.
Beginners can immediately feel the benefits, such as being more relaxed or having more positive sense of self. More advanced students continue to gain flexibility, strength, wellness and an uplifting of consciousness.
"Why we wear white? Because seven colors come into white....We wear cotton because our sensitivity has to reach Infinity and cotton breathes." - Yogi Bhajan
White is worn to help expand your radiance. It represents light and contains all other colors. Kundalini Yoga practictioners wear natural fibers because they are good for the psyche, for energy levels and for the nervous system.
